Obverse: Crowned head of Frederic II facing
Obverse legend: FREDERIC' REX
Reverse: Eagle facing, head left, wings open.
Reverse legend: + E INPERATOR
Edge: plain
Country: Kingdom of Sicily (Italian states)
Ruler: Henry VI (November 1165 – 28 September 1197), a member of the Hohenstaufen dynasty, was King of Germany (King of the Romans) from 1169 and Holy Roman Emperor from 1191 until his death. From 1194 he was also King of Sicily.
Year: 1196-1197
Denomination: 1 Denaro
Metal: Silver
Weight ±: 0.75 g.
Diameter ±: 16 mm
